We are contemplating adding a vegetable sink to our island (new construction). I like the idea of having the extra sink, enabling the island to become an additional food prep surface that is easily accessible from our stove, etc. but I know many people say it is a waste and goes unused.

This is our kitchen layout with the sink included. Ignore the disparity with some of the cabinets, these are a few iterations of our kitchen plan and while the layout and the size of everything has remained static, we've made some changes in the aesthetics.

The size of our kitchen is 12'1" x 17' the island is 4'4" x 5'10" and we hope to fit three barstools at the counter.

Given the "distance" between the main sink and the stove, the veg sink seems to make sense. But as all things build related go it's an added cost and my husband is only lukewarm on the idea. Thanks in advance for any and all feedback.
